Research Snapshot
W.W. Grainger, Inc. (GWW) is a Industrials stock with a market cap of $54.97B and listed on NYSE. The stock last traded around $1365.41 and up 33.4% across the available one-year price window (Jun 25, 2025 โ Jun 18, 2026). Baseline metrics include revenue growth of +4.5%, EPS growth of -9.1%, a dividend yield of 0.8%. What stands out right now is revenue +4.5%, EPS -9.1%, free cash flow -15.2% with operating margin 13.9% and ROIC 25.7%. The dividend is present but secondary, with a yield around 0.8%. Valuation already assumes a fairly strong business story at P/E 32.3 and price/sales 3.1. Company Overview
W.W. Grainger, Inc.
New York Stock Exchange
W.W. Grainger, Inc. distributes maintenance, repair, and operating (MRO) products and services in the United States, Japan, Canada, the United Kingdom, and internationally. The company operates through two segments, High-Touch Solutions N.A. and Endless Assortment. It offers safety and security supplies, material handling and storage equipment, pumps and plumbing equipment, cleaning and maintenance supplies, and metalworking and hand tools. It also offers inventory management and technical support services. The company serves businesses, corporations, government entities, and other institutions through sales and service representatives, and electronic and ecommerce channels. W.W. Grainger, Inc. was founded in 1927 and is headquartered in Lake Forest, Illinois.
